Falcons Take Third at Parkside Lucian Rosa Invite

KENOSHA, Wis. – CUW women's cross country team took third place at the Parkside Lucian Rosa Invite with a team score of 72 while host school and NCAA Division II member, UW-Parkside took first with a team score of 15.

First to cross the finish line for CUW was freshman Emma Ahrens (Stephens City, Va.) who ran a 25:29.05 and placed 11th.

Behind Ahrens, was junior Alicia Kawa (Medford, Wis.) who took 12th place and recorded a time of 25:29.

The 18th-22nd spots all belonged to CUW as sophomores Abigail Poehlman (Hubertus, Wis.), Ainara Sainz De Rozas (Wisconsin Rapids, Wis.), Danielle Van Grinsven (Appleton, Wis.) and Melanie Arvis (Berywn, Ill.) all finished with a time of 26:51.

Senior Anessa Yim (Spokane, Wash.) and junior Ella Stader (Ootsburg, Wis.) both registered times of 27:24, as Yim took 24th place and Stader took 25th.

26th, 27th, and 28th were all Falcons, as freshman Faith Konzak (Cedar Grove, Wis), and senior MaryGrace Cleinmark (Danvers, Ill.) ran a 28:22 and 28:23 senior Abigail Van Rixel (Athens, Wis.) ran a 28:34.

Freshman Abigail Lange (Pleasant Prairie, Wis.) ran a 29:20 for 30th place, while freshman Bailee Schlender registered a time of 29:28 for 31st place, while sophomore Elizabeth Van Rixel took 32nd place, also with a time of 29:28.

In 34th place was freshman Sarah Tinder (Fredonia, Wis.), as she ran a 30:04.

Across the finish line next for Concordia was senior Holly Klomhaus (Poplar, Wis.) as she ran 30:44.

The meet also saw freshman Sydney Leschisin (Turtle Lake, Wis.) claim 37th place with a time of 31:09.

Rounding out the Falcons lineup was freshman Mikayla Becker (Plantation, Fla.), as she ran a 33:42 and claimed 39th place.

CUW will look ahead to their next race slated for Friday, Sept. 29 at the UWEC BluGold Invitational.
